CAS classification : [[_2nd_order, _with_linear_symmetries]]

\begin{align*} y^{\prime \prime }+4 y^{\prime }+5 y&=2 \,{\mathrm e}^{-2 x} \end{align*}

With initial conditions

\begin{align*} y \left (0\right )&=1\\ y^{\prime }\left (0\right )&=-2 \end{align*}

Solution by Maple

Time used: 0.012 (sec). Leaf size: 14

dsolve([diff(y(x),x$2)+4*diff(y(x),x)+5*y(x)=2*exp(-2*x),y(0) = 1, D(y)(0) = -2],y(x), singsol=all)
 
\[ y = -{\mathrm e}^{-2 x} \left (\cos \left (x \right )-2\right ) \]

Solution by Mathematica

Time used: 0.024 (sec). Leaf size: 16

DSolve[{D[y[x],{x,2}]+4*D[y[x],x]+5*y[x]==2*Exp[-2*x],{y[0]==1,Derivative[1][y][0] ==-2}},y[x],x,IncludeSingularSolutions -> True]
 
\[ y(x)\to -e^{-2 x} (\cos (x)-2) \]
